Sash Window Repair Draughts stuck sashes decay issues noise security issues and decay are common in older sash windows While some cosmetic damages could prompt a window replacement but many of these problems are fixable Start by scoring the paint with a utility knife where the sash stops meet the frame Then pull the cords up Knot the cords so they dont push into the pockets of weight Remove the sash hardware and put it in a bag that has a label Weatherstripping Sash window repair is an excellent alternative if the old sash frames arent performing as they should This repair procedure seals cracks or draughts that allow cold air in to your home and reduces energy costs This can be done by either an expert or a skilled DIYer The cost of replacing the entire sash may be expensive It is recommended to repair only the glass In certain circumstances it could be possible to have a new sash be put in place without replacing the entire mechanism A sash or sliding part is the component of a doublehung that lets you open and shut it Sash windows that have been damaged or worn out can allow cold air in to your home and cause problems Restoration and repairs to sash windows will make your windows more energy efficient and attractive Before repairing sash windows its important to prepare the frame and sash prior to the work First wash the sash and its components using soap and water You should also lubricate the pulley axles and the guide rail for the sash After the sash is cleaned and dried it can be removed Then take off the chains or sash cords and replace them with new ones These are available at most hardware shops If youre fixing windows that were salvaged ensure that you keep the weights used to balance There are a variety of weather strips to stop drafts from entering your home Foam tapes felt stripes and V strips are all available Foam tapes are made from flexible compressed material and can be cut into the desired size using scissors They tend to be selfadhesive and effective in blocking gaps that are not even Felt strips can be thicker but are also more difficult to install Vstrips can be made from vinyl or thin flexible metal lengths They can be glued or attached to the wall Installing the new window is the next step after preparing the sash to be repaired and its components If the sash isnt sliding as it should it can be fixed by installing a new sash guide rail The new rail should be placed on both the bottom and top of sash This rail will help to keep the sash in position and will stop it from falling down when you want to close it Sash cords The sash cords J which hold the window sash down and up are sometimes broken They could be damaged on only one side but it is essential to replace both when you are opening the sash This will prevent the sash from falling down in the future and will make it easier to open and close the windows The old sash cords should be cut and taken away ideally from the top of the frame The new cord should be run through the pulleys cleaned then spraying with oil Sash cords can be found at the hardware stores in your area However salvaged ones could be needed for older windows Once a new cord been woven and knotted it can be tied and tied to the sash and then hooked back into its groove on both sides Install the missing beads for parting and reattach the jamb liner to the sash Reinstall the interior sash stoppers that create a track within the window Test the window to make sure it opens and shuts correctly Sash cords can break due to excessive force or weight being put on them in addition to lack of maintenance such as cleaning and lubricating The wrong cord can cause them break or snap too It is important to use a cord kit that comes with balance mechanisms that are springbased and a tackle that can keep the window from becoming too heavy for the older cords It is recommended to make use of nylon sash cords rather than cotton cords It will be more durable and more flexible Also you should consider purchasing an entirely new sash handle connect to your cords and a sash lock to help protect your new sashes from being easily opened or closed by kids or pets Make sure you purchase the right sashlock for the size of your window as not all styles will work Sash stops Sash window stops are tiny and unnoticeable pieces that can make a huge difference in the function and safety of your windows They can prevent windows from breaking and improve ventilation options They can also offer safety measures for children There are numerous kinds of sash stops each having its own function For instance a friction sash stop functions by generating tension that stops the window from moving beyond a certain point This can be useful for older windows that easily shut and can also help reduce energy bills A morticed sashstop is another type of sashstop which can be locked open to allow ventilation They are typically attached to the upper rails of windows and can be locked by a key However theyre not as secure as other kinds of sash stops A sliding sashstop can be compared to morticed stops however it can be moved in various positions This allows the window to be closed and opened but it cannot be raised more than what is needed This is particularly important for homes with young children as it could assist in preventing injuries and accidents To put in residential window repairs sliding window stop you need to score the paint using an utility knife between the frame and the sash Then you need to pry open the sash stop with an flat screwdriver or you might have regarding sash windows We are privileged to serve the Fairmount PA region and is committed to delivering topquality work Sash Weights Doublehung windows are held in place by sash weights They also allow them to move upwards and downwards They are usually attached to cords that connect to the window frames weight wells To access the weights look for small access panels that open into the frame of the window The panel can be a rectangle cut into the window frame or knockout panels If you are unable to locate the panel youll need to remove a section of the window frame to access the weights The sashs weights might be out of balance if the sash does not close properly It is important to balance the weights and sash so you can easily raise and lower the window It is necessary to reset the balance shoes the pin located in the middle of your bottom window frame This can be done by putting a flathead phillips screwdriver inside the balance shoe and then turning it upwards until it locks into U position The sash can be reset by inserting a flathead screwdriver into the balance shoe and turning it upwards until it locks into U position After resetting the balance shoe you can connect the new sash cords and reattach the sash to the rails that meet After youre finished you should be able to open and shut the window with ease If the sash isnt staying open you may have to replace the cords or weights It is possible to tape the pockets and sash guides in accordance with the condition of your window You can also replace the separating beads and seal along the gaps using decorator caulk Use sash weights made of lead in the event that the top sash appears to be loose Start at the lower sash and move up Remove the sash stops first and then take out the window sash After youve removed your sash you can remove the chains or cords that are attached to it and store them in an bag with a label You could also use a heat gun to soften the old glue and scrape it away with a putty blade Once the putty has been removed you can easily replace the sash
